Light Refresh / Pleasant Weekend / Snow Returns Next Week...

Summary

The upper-level trough responsible for the hit and miss flurries over the past few days is on the way out as of Friday morning. Ridging builds for a nice Saturday and Sunday, albeit sun mixed with clouds, with a developing upper trough encroaching starting Sunday afternoon. This trough is now modeled to deepen and spur a cut-off low Mon/Tues that could bring significant snowfall early next week.
